A fine and RARE Mariner's Octant made in London between 1751-1771 by Thomas Heath & Tycho Wing

This impressive and early mariners' octant is made of mahogany with an inlaid boxwood 90 degree scale and name plate. The 20" brass index arm is engraved in script "Heath and Wing, London." They were in partnership between 1751 and 1771 and had their shop near Exeter Exchange in the Strand in London. This particular piece may well be the finest surviving instrument that they ever made. Height: 20" Width: 16 1/2"
